Iran’s exports of aluminium drops year-over-year
Iran produced over 309,007 tonnes of aluminium ingots in the first eleven months of the current Iranian year (March 20-Feb. 20), according to the data released by the Iranian Mines and Mining Industries Development and Renovation Organization (IMIDRO). Aluminium prices struggle to stay rangebound in China with no strong market fundamentals and drop in input cost
China's winter heating season ended on Thursday February 15 with less than expected results. China's aluminium production fell 1.8 per cent in January-February from a year earlier, as the country's pollution crackdown and supply-side reform kicked in. A00 ingot price drops in a primarily passive China market; raw material and alloy prices remain flat
According to Shanghai Metal Market, SHFE’s aluminium inventory jumped to a record high at 811,839 tonnes as on Friday February 23, as shown by SHFE data. A00 ingot prices slightly down today; aluminium inventory remains flat from last week
According to Shanghai Metal Market data, China’s social inventory of primary aluminium including SHFE warrants stood at 1.76 million tonnes on Thursday February 1, slightly down by 2,000 tonnes from a week ago.
